BTS3118NHUMA1 Overview
A low-side switch is a power distribution topology in which the MOSFET sits between the load and ground, switching the return path rather than the high-side supply. Low-side switches sit in the broader power management hierarchy: load switch -> power distribution switch -> smart switch with diagnostics -> power management IC. They are widely used to replace electromechanical relays and discrete MOSFET-plus-driver circuits, providing a micro-controller-compatible interface with built-in protection that a discrete design cannot match.
Key features include a logic-level input that interfaces directly with 3.3 V and 5 V micro-controllers, an operating voltage range of 6 V to 18 V nominal (with transient overvoltage protection), a typical on-state resistance (RDS(on)) in the tens of milliohm range at room temperature, and a current limit in the 2 A region. The HITFET family integrates the gate driver, protection logic, and power stage into a single die, simplifying PCB layout and reducing BOM count.
The BTS3118NHUMA1 uses a vertical SIPMOS process that places the drain on the package tab (pins 2 and 4 are tied to the tab), allowing the PCB copper pad under the tab to serve as a heatsink for moderate continuous loads. The protection logic includes a thermal latch that disables the output until power is cycled, preventing fault-induced thermal runaway.
Typical applications include body controller modules for automotive lighting (interior lights, dashboard illumination, dimming functions), 12 V relay replacement in industrial control panels, and any 12 V resistive, inductive, or capacitive load in switching or linear mode. The SOT-223 footprint is industry-standard for 1 A to 3 A low-side switches.
When designing with this part, observe that pins 2 and 4 are internally connected to the drain and to the package tab; PCB copper area under the tab is critical for thermal performance at sustained loads above 1.5 A. A 100 nF ceramic bypass capacitor close to the Vbb pin is recommended to handle inductive kick-back and supply transients.

Automotive Interior Lighting
The BTS3118NHUMA1 is well suited to drive automotive interior light loads (dome, map, ambient, footwell LEDs and incandescent bulbs) from a 12 V body controller. Its 2.17 A continuous drain current covers most single-lamp and small-cluster loads, while logic-level input interfaces directly with 5 V or 3.3 V micro-controller GPIO without level shifting. Integrated thermal shutdown with latch protects the FET when a short-to-ground fault occurs at the lamp socket, and short-circuit protection prevents catastrophic failure during wiring harness damage. Place a 100 nF ceramic bypass close to the Vbb pin to absorb the inductive kick-back of incandescent bulbs and relay coils during turn-off.

12 V Relay Replacement
The BTS3118NHUMA1 directly replaces electromechanical relays in 12 V systems where coil current spikes, contact bounce, and mechanical wear are concerns. Connecting the load between Vbb and the drain, with the source to ground and the gate driven by a micro-controller, yields a silent, solid-state switch with 100x faster response and zero contact arcing. The 2.17 A rating covers most signal-level and small-power relays driving horns, seat heaters, and mirror actuators. The integrated thermal latch and current-limit functions mimic the self-protecting behavior of a fuse, eliminating the need for external fuses in many designs and reducing wiring harness complexity in the vehicle body controller module.

Design Notes
Estimated: at 2 A continuous load and an assumed RDS(on) of approximately 60 mOhm, the die dissipates about 0.24 W (Estimated figure based on assumed RDS(on); verify with the datasheet). With the PG-SOT223-4 tab soldered to a 1 square inch copper pad on 1 oz FR-4, theta_JA is approximately 80 C/W, yielding a junction temperature rise of about 19 C above ambient. For continuous loads above 1.5 A, increase the PCB copper area under the tab to 2 to 3 square inches, or use thermal vias to an inner plane.
Place a 100 nF X7R ceramic bypass capacitor as close as physically possible to the Vbb pin to absorb load-dump and inductive kick-back transients. Route the high-current drain path with wide copper pours directly to the SOT-223 tab; the tab is the drain and is internally bonded to pins 2 and 4. Minimize the source-inductance loop between source pin, ground plane, and load to reduce turn-off ringing.
Do not assume the thermal latch will reset automatically - it requires Vbb to fall below the undervoltage lockout threshold and then be re-applied. Do not operate the FET continuously in the linear region near the current-limit threshold; the high power dissipation will trigger the thermal latch and disable the output. For inductive loads (relays, solenoids, motors), always include a free-wheeling diode across the load to protect against flyback voltage that exceeds the overvoltage clamp rating.
